SingleValueFunctionCallNode 构造函数
定义
重要
一些信息与预发行产品相关,相应产品在发行之前可能会进行重大修改。 对于此处提供的信息,Microsoft 不作任何明示或暗示的担保。
重载
| SingleValueFunctionCallNode(String, IEnumerable<QueryNode>, IEdmTypeReference) |
创建一个 SingleValueFunctionCallNode |
| SingleValueFunctionCallNode(String, IEnumerable<IEdmFunction>, IEnumerable<QueryNode>, IEdmTypeReference, QueryNode) |
创建一个 SingleValueFunctionCallNode |
SingleValueFunctionCallNode(String, IEnumerable<QueryNode>, IEdmTypeReference)
创建一个 SingleValueFunctionCallNode
public SingleValueFunctionCallNode(string name, System.Collections.Generic.IEnumerable<Microsoft.OData.UriParser.QueryNode> parameters, Microsoft.OData.Edm.IEdmTypeReference returnedTypeReference);
new Microsoft.OData.UriParser.SingleValueFunctionCallNode : string * seq<Microsoft.OData.UriParser.QueryNode> * Microsoft.OData.Edm.IEdmTypeReference -> Microsoft.OData.UriParser.SingleValueFunctionCallNode
Public Sub New (name As String, parameters As IEnumerable(Of QueryNode), returnedTypeReference As IEdmTypeReference)
参数
- name
- String
要调用的函数名称。
- parameters
- IEnumerable<QueryNode>
此函数调用的参数列表。
- returnedTypeReference
- IEdmTypeReference
此函数返回的值类型。
例外
在输入名称为 null 时引发。
适用于
SingleValueFunctionCallNode(String, IEnumerable<IEdmFunction>, IEnumerable<QueryNode>, IEdmTypeReference, QueryNode)
创建一个 SingleValueFunctionCallNode
public SingleValueFunctionCallNode(string name, System.Collections.Generic.IEnumerable<Microsoft.OData.Edm.IEdmFunction> functions, System.Collections.Generic.IEnumerable<Microsoft.OData.UriParser.QueryNode> parameters, Microsoft.OData.Edm.IEdmTypeReference returnedTypeReference, Microsoft.OData.UriParser.QueryNode source);
new Microsoft.OData.UriParser.SingleValueFunctionCallNode : string * seq<Microsoft.OData.Edm.IEdmFunction> * seq<Microsoft.OData.UriParser.QueryNode> * Microsoft.OData.Edm.IEdmTypeReference * Microsoft.OData.UriParser.QueryNode -> Microsoft.OData.UriParser.SingleValueFunctionCallNode
Public Sub New (name As String, functions As IEnumerable(Of IEdmFunction), parameters As IEnumerable(Of QueryNode), returnedTypeReference As IEdmTypeReference, source As QueryNode)
参数
- name
- String
要调用的函数名称。
- functions
- IEnumerable<IEdmFunction>
此节点应表示的函数列表。
- parameters
- IEnumerable<QueryNode>
此函数的参数列表
- returnedTypeReference
- IEdmTypeReference
此函数返回的值类型。
- source
- QueryNode
此函数的语义绑定的父级。
例外
如果输入 operationImports 为 null,则引发 。